1. The Rise of Online Platforms and Speed Competitions
In recent years, online platforms such as 10FastFingers and TypeRacer have become key battlegrounds for the fastest typists. These platforms allow typists from all over the world to compete in real-time typing challenges, providing a reliable way to measure typing speeds.
In 2024, the title of the fastest typist is still frequently claimed by top players on these platforms. Players can reach impressive speeds of 200-300 words per minute (WPM), and some even push beyond that. The current unofficial record on platforms like 10FastFingers has reached an astounding 400 WPM in short bursts.
2. Sean Wrona A Typing Legend
Sean Wrona, who held the Guinness World Record for fastest typing speed for years, remains one of the most iconic figures in the world of typing competitions. Though his record from 2010, at 256 WPM, has been challenged by others, his reputation as a fast typist endures. Wrona’s technique of combining the right amount of speed with perfect accuracy has set the bar for other typists to aim for.
Factors That Contribute to Exceptional Typing Speed
Achieving world-class typing speed isn’t about typing fast for short periods; it requires a combination of key elements. Here’s what makes the fastest typists stand out
1. Perfecting Muscle Memory
For elite typists, muscle memory plays a crucial role. By repeatedly typing words and sentences, their fingers move automatically without needing to think about key placement. This reduces the time it takes to type each letter and increases overall speed.
2. Maintaining Proper Posture
Good posture can help reduce fatigue and allow for quicker typing over long periods. Typists who sit upright, with their arms positioned at a 90-degree angle, and their wrists straight, experience less strain, enabling them to maintain high speeds for longer durations.
3. The Right Keyboard and Setup
While most people use a standard QWERTY keyboard, many of the fastest typists use alternative keyboard layouts such as Dvorak. The Dvorak layout is designed to place the most frequently typed letters under the strongest fingers, allowing for faster typing speeds with less finger movement.
Additionally, a comfortable keyboard and a properly adjusted setup can make a huge difference. Mechanical keyboards, for instance, are popular among typists because of their tactile feedback, which helps users type with more precision and speed.
Techniques Used by Fast Typists
The world’s fastest typists use several techniques to boost their speeds, and some of these techniques can be adopted by anyone looking to improve their typing abilities.
1. Touch Typing
Touch typing is one of the most effective methods for increasing typing speed. With touch typing, typists use all their fingers, allowing them to type without looking at the keyboard. This technique helps improve accuracy and speed over time. Training to use all fingers correctly is key to reaching high speeds.
2. Regular Practice and Typing Drills
Practicing regularly is the cornerstone of improving typing speed. By engaging in typing drills and regularly testing yourself, you can track your progress and improve incrementally. Typing games and challenges on platforms like TypeRacer or 10FastFingers make practice more engaging and provide real-time feedback.
3. Accuracy Before Speed
One of the biggest mistakes people make when trying to type faster is rushing. Speed should always come after accuracy. If you focus on typing each word accurately, your speed will naturally increase as you become more comfortable with the keyboard layout.
